UN ruling to free WikiLeaks’ Assange to stand after British appeal rejected

UN ruling to free WikiLeaks’ Assange to stand after British appeal rejected: The United Nations has rejected a UK appeal against its previous ruling in favor of Julian Assange as 'inadmissible,' thus requiring both London and Stockholm to end the WikiLeaks founder’s 'arbitrary detention.'
